Excursion Overview
The dinghy excursion at Scala dei Turchi offers a unique opportunity to admire the stunning Valle dei Templi from the sea.
Priced from $48.96 per person, the 1.5-hour tour departs from the Port of San Leone, where a gazebo with a wind rose sign marks the meeting point.

Guided by a live tour guide fluent in Italian, English, and Spanish, the excursion provides a chance to view the famous Scala dei Turchi and Madonnina cove, which is suitable for children due to the low tide.
Refreshing drinks are served during the trip, and the skipper shares local stories along the way.

Important Details
Travelers planning to join the dinghy excursion at Scala dei Turchi should bring along their passport or ID, a change of clothes, a camera, food, a credit card, biodegradable sunscreen, and beachwear.
Alcohol and drugs aren’t allowed on the tour. The excursion requires a minimum number of passengers, and if this isn’t met, the tour may take place with another boat.
Participants should also be prepared to pay in cash, as the excursion company accepts this form of payment.

Marveling at Scala Dei Turchi and Madonnina Cove
After exploring the ancient ruins of Valle dei Templi from the sea, the dinghy excursion takes passengers to the stunning Scala dei Turchi and the tranquil Madonnina cove.
The dramatic white limestone cliffs of Scala dei Turchi, carved by the wind and waves, are a dramatic sight.

Frequently Asked Questions
Can I Bring My Own Food and Drinks?
Yes, you can bring your own food and drinks for the excursion. However, alcohol and drugs are not allowed. The refreshing drinks provided during the tour are a nice addition to your own provisions.
Is There a Minimum Age Requirement for the Excursion?
There’s no minimum age requirement for the excursion. Children are welcome to join, and the Madonnina cove is particularly suitable for them due to the low tide. The overall experience is family-friendly.
How Many People Can Fit in the Dinghy?
The dinghy can accommodate up to 8 people on the excursion. This allows for a comfortable group size while ensuring a pleasant and personalized experience exploring the stunning coastal scenery.
